
Dorman 542-859 Steering Tie Rod End
Dorman 542-859 Steering Tie Rod End
Dorman 542-859 is a direct replacement steering tie rod end for specific Jeep and classic GM applications. It is built for smooth, safe steering response and follows an industry-leading evaluation process for fit and function.
Key Features
- Direct replacement steering tie rod end for OE-style fitment
- Powder-coated black finish for added surface protection
- Steel housing for strength in steering service
- Male end configuration on both ends
- No grease fitting included
- Mounting hardware included
- Cross-reference: MOOG Chassis Products ES140R
Detailed Description
This steering tie rod end is engineered for vehicles that need precise steering linkage restoration, including Jeep CJ5 and Jeep CJ7 applications as well as select Buick, Oldsmobile, and Pontiac models. Dorman 542-859 is a practical OE replacement for front outer, right outer, left outer, and pitman arm positions depending on the vehicle application. The steel housing and powder-coated black finish support long-term service in steering systems where durability and consistent alignment matter. This part number, 542-859, is also a direct interchange for several aftermarket references, making it easier to match the correct steering tie rod end for the same application.
Compatible With Jeep CJ5 and Jeep CJ7 steering linkage applications, plus select Buick Skylark, Oldsmobile Cutlass, Oldsmobile 88, Pontiac Bonneville, Pontiac Catalina, and Pontiac Starfire front outer positions. What It Helps Solve
- Loose or imprecise steering feel from a worn tie rod end
- Clunking or play in the steering linkage
- Uneven tire wear caused by steering component wear
- Restoration needs for older Jeep CJ5 and CJ7 steering systems
- Replacement of a damaged front outer or pitman arm steering joint
Installation Notes and Tips
- Verify the exact position before ordering: at pitman arm, left outer, right outer, front outer, or front right outer.
- Confirm year, make, model, and steering linkage layout against the vehicle application list.
- Inspect related steering components and alignment settings during replacement.
- Use the included mounting hardware as specified by the application.
